Coalition Innovation Santé: Chronolife, with the support of Servier, Launches in France a Non-Invasive Telemonitoring Solution for the Continuous Monitoring of Patients Suffering from Chronic Diseases

Posted by Intelligent Health on Sep 2, 2020 4:47:11 PM

By Chronolife


Paris, (France) July 23rd, 2020 – As part of the Coalition Innovation Santé – Crise Sanitaire initiative, Chronolife and Servier are collaborating to accelerate the deployment of a non-invasive telemonitoring solution which aims to facilitate remote monitoring of chronic patients during the 
COVID-19 pandemic and enable healthcare professionals to provide better patient care.

Healthcare without borders: The African perspective

Posted by Intelligent Health on Aug 25, 2020 4:38:21 PM

There are some pretty extraordinary things happening in the health sector on the continent of Africa, not least of which because there is a trend towards rapid technological adoption. With a fast-growing population and faster growing economy, the opportunity for tech-forward healthcare is profound.

An interview with Oliver Smith Strategy Director & Head of Ethics Alpha Health at Telefónica Innovación Alpha

Posted by Intelligent Health on Aug 20, 2020 9:49:18 AM

We spoke to Oliver Smith, Strategy Director & Head of Ethics
at Alpha Health, Telefónica Innovación Alpha ahead of his
presentation at Intelligent Health (9-10 September 2020, Online), the world's largest online summit dedicated to AI in medicine.

 

So Oliver, what excites you most about the application of AI in healthcare?

 

The promise of being able to deliver personalised care to everyone, whenever they need it. At the moment this is a significant trade-off in healthcare systems. Your clinician can provide great, personalised care to you, but sometimes it can be really hard to access a clinician, not without a long wait, and sometimes not at all.

An Interview with Mariam Shokralla, Digital Health consultant

Posted by Intelligent Health on Aug 10, 2020 11:56:01 AM

We spoke to Mariam Shokralla, Digital Health consultant at the World Health Organization. She gave us her thoughts on AI in medicine ahead of her presentation at Intelligent Health (9-10 September 2020, Online), the world's largest online summit dedicated to AI in medicine.

 

So Mariam, what excites you most about the application of AI in healthcare?:

 

It's the potential to decrease health inequalities especially geographical inequalities. Ethically grounded AI solutions can help extend quality care to marginalized people, transform our health systems from being reactive to predictive and preventive, from Tertiary care to primary care especially to NCDs.
